In Reply to: Cones vs Vibrapods posted by Rafe on May 4, 1999 at 10:24:53:
>>>Do cones (e.g. DH or Black Diamond) perform the same function as Vibrapods?<<<
No-cone suposedly "wick" vibrations down, but in reality have their own resonance frequecies, vibrapods and similar absorb vibrations fom out side(below) as well as internally generated vibes. Which is best depends on your system and taste. I have seismic sinks and symposium platforms. Sometimes, equipement is voiced with its internal vbrations included. My tubed preamps, don't seem to like siesmic sinks under them-makes them sound slow and soft. My amps seem to like them tho. you can also try combination, to tune your system as you see fit.
While I haven't tried DBR, My presonal preference is I've never met a cone I liked.
Try for yourself.
